Have you heard the song titled Come Dancing by the band No Dice? Should have been a chart topper in my humble opinion but sadly it went largely unnoticed.

No Dice was a British rock band from the late 1970's. Their first album has two versions, the British version from 1977 and the version made for the USA was issued a year later in 1978. I prefer the USA version.

Their 2nd and final album is titled Two Faced and was released in 1979. As far as I know, the band split up sometime in the early 1980's.
